The Root of Disappointment
Name the fear, not just the failure. In this episode of The Work, Jake Hamilton goes beneath the surface of what we have called failure. What begins as fear of falling short unravels into deeper roots—disappointment, rejection, abandonment, and the longing for connection. Jake explores how many men mistake fear for failure, addiction for control, and isolation for strength. Together, we expose the hidden agreements that keep us bound to shame and the patterns that repeat until we name their source. This conversation invites men to stop managing symptoms and start doing the real work, replacing the story of “I’m not enough” with the truth of who they are. Whether it’s in marriage, leadership, or inner life, Jake reminds us that breakthrough isn’t about perfection. It’s about courage, honesty, and brotherhood. Confrontation, Connection, and the Courage to Stay
Transformation requires confrontation. In this episode of The WORK, Jake unpacks why so many of us keep circling the same arguments, fights, and cycles in marriage, family, and life. Beneath the surface issues—finances, control, or time—are deeper longings: to be seen, to be safe, to be wanted. When we avoid confrontation, we trade transformation for fantasy, offering half-truths and quick fixes instead of the honesty that builds trust. We explore the temptation to want comfort over growth, and how coddling only feeds immaturity while covenant calls us higher. Consistency, follow-through, and the power of curious questions shift conversations from control to connection. From the ache of not feeling “enough” to the unspoken desire to be wanted, we see how childhood wounds often drive adult behaviors. This episode invites you to face the lies, stop running from the hard work, and embrace the long, faithful journey of building trust. Facing the Story Beneath the Pain
Pain repeats itself until it’s faced.   In this first episode of The WORK Jake Hamilton digs into why the same struggles keep showing up in our lives—whether it’s in relationships, family, or the hidden places of our story. Much of our pain is connected to childhood wounds, unspoken fears, and the deep need to be seen and heard. In typical Jake fashion, we quickly move from the surface conflict into the root issues of identity, worth, and trust. Discover why being combative often masks the desire to be recognized, why the lie of “not enough” keeps us on a cycle of burnout, and how fear shapes our conversations more than we realize. Often what we call conflict isn’t about the thing in front of us—it’s about the story underneath. In this episode, you’ll be invited to name your fears, break the cycle of old agreements, and move toward a deeper honesty that opens the door to real transformation.
